Article: Factfile: Brands increasingly discover their niche in virtual worlds.

In the news

Second Life was once heralded as the key driver in virtual worlds and companies clamored to open bureaus and launch campaigns within the space. While some of Second's Life allure has faded since 2007, virtual worlds created for niche audiences are again finding success.

Virtual Worlds Management (VWM), a media company that provides research about the virtual-world community, recently released a report, Virtual Worlds Management Youth Worlds List.
